Suspension of terms and deadlines of the Energy Regulatory Commission

On January 18, 2021, the Energy Regulatory Commission (“CRE”) published in the Federal Official Gazette (“DOF”) “Agreement number A/001/2021 establishing the suspension of legal terms and deadlines at the Energy Regulatory Commission, as a measure to prevent and combat the spread of the coronavirus covid-19.” (the “Agreement”).

The Agreement establishes the suspension of the terms and deadlines of the acts and proceedings conducted by the CRE from its publication, and until the health authority determines that there is no epidemiological risk related to the reopening of the activities of the Federal Public Administration.
